I quite enjoyed the food, the sourdough focaccia base pizza was a surprising banger. I was expecting another thin crust and was pleasantly surprised to get a crust with more chew. There are not too many places in Malacca that do sourdough pizza and this one is good, the portion is the size for a personal pizza, which may be a plus or a minus individually. The burger was tastefully done, and the portion was rather generous, which made me regretfully be unable to continue with some of their desserts on display (an excuse for a second visit). All in all, the experience was very good and the staff were very responsive and friendly. Do note I am unaware how a high traffic day will affect serving times.

During our recent scouting trip to Melaka looking for new places to eat, we come across this place at lunchtime. I like the slogans inscribed on their walls - the kind of vibe for those who love eating. As we had a heavy breakfast, we decided to order at first a light meal- their homemade mushroom soup served in pumpkin shaped bowls which strangely kept it hot for quite a while. The mushroom soup had finely minced mushroom bits cooked in their broth. This also came with generous serving of crispy garlic bread. We ordered blue rose chrysanthemum, vitamin C tea and sour plum blended drink with the meal. But because the soup was good, we also ordered fish & chips to share. The fish was lighty fried to a crispy outside but the flesh was soft & white, going well with the green salad and fries. The food is excellent indeed. For me, the must try is also the sour plum drink with dried sour plum saturated well in the blend. The cafe is run by 2 lady business partners. When asked why the name "Donno", they said if our friends don't know where to eat, just go Donno cafe! We are happy to add this place aa one of the want to go places.

Coffee in a chilled coconut. Why have I not thought of that. The taste is both refreshing n intriguing, as the espresso blends into coconut juice instead of water. With the coconut strips ( spoon provided to self scrap), it adds jelly like Coco into this nice drink. My friend liked he sour plum drink saying it's the best sour plum he had The mushroom burger comes with fresh shiitake mushrooms and cheese n wholy vegetarian n flavourful. I will return for this burger, especially the buns are well toasted, pickles are not the too sour ones,.and there also is a hashbrown and vege in the fat vegetarian burger. Owner says the signature is fish n chip after our meal... But I am really too full as this is my 6th meal of the day at 230pm. Nice deco also and we choose to sit at the stone gravel table.
